Det är inte riktigt korrekt att säga att det finns ett enda företag som gör "Management Software för en databas". Istället finns det olika typer av programvara och verktyg som är involverade i databashantering, och många olika företag erbjuder lösningar för dessa olika aspekter.
Här är en uppdelning av vad som är involverat och några av de stora spelarna:
1. Databashanteringssystem (DBMS):
* Det här är kärnprogramvaran som låter dig skapa, lagra och få åtkomst till data på ett organiserat sätt. De är grunden för databashantering.
* Exempel:
* Relational DBMS: Oracle, Microsoft SQL Server, PostgreSQL, MySQL
* noSQL DBMS: Mongodb, Cassandra, Redis
* molnbaserade DBM: Amazon RDS, Google Cloud SQL, Azure SQL Database
2. Databasadministrationsverktyg:
* Dessa verktyg hjälper databasadministratörer (DBA) att hantera och övervaka databassystemet. Detta inkluderar uppgifter som:
* Prestandaövervakning och inställning: Kontrollera om flaskhalsar och optimera databasens effektivitet.
* Backup och återhämtning: Säkerställa dataintegritet och återhämta sig från fel eller fel.
* Säkerhetshantering: Kontrollera åtkomst till databasen och skydda känslig data.
* Exempel:
* Oracle Enterprise Manager: Specifikt för Oracle -databaser.
* SQL Server Management Studio: För Microsoft SQL Server.
* pgadmin: För PostgreSQL -databaser.
* mysql Workbench: För MySQL -databaser.
* datagrip: Ett databasverktyg med flera ändamål från Jetbrains.
3. Databasutvecklingsverktyg:
* Dessa används av utvecklare för att skapa och underhålla databasscheman och applikationer som interagerar med databasen.
* Exempel:
* SQL -utvecklare: För Oracle -databaser.
* Visual Studio: För Microsoft SQL Server.
* dBeaver: Ett verktyg med flera plattformar som stöder många olika databaser.
* datagrip: Fungerar också som ett utvecklingsverktyg.
4. Datavisualisering och analysverktyg:
* Dessa verktyg hjälper dig att utforska, analysera och visualisera data från databasen.
* Exempel:
* Tableau: En kraftfull datavisualiseringsplattform.
* Power Bi: Microsofts verktyg för affärsinformation och datavisualisering.
* Qlik Sense: Ett annat populärt dataanalys och visualiseringsverktyg.
5. Molnbaserade databashanteringsplattformar:
* Dessa plattformar tillhandahåller omfattande databashanteringstjänster i molnet. Detta kan inkludera allt från databasförsörjning och skalning till säkerhet och säkerhetskopiering.
* Exempel:
* Amazon RDS: Amazon Web Services databashanteringstjänst.
* Google Cloud SQL: Googles databashanteringstjänst.
* Azure SQL -databas: Microsofts molnbaserade databasplattform.
Sammanfattningsvis: Det finns inte bara ett företag som tillverkar "databashanteringsprogramvara." Istället finns det många företag som erbjuder olika verktyg och tjänster för olika aspekter av databashantering. Du måste överväga dina specifika behov och krav när du väljer rätt programvara för din databas.